Recovering Damages After an Accident

If you're injured in a truck accident you may be able to receive financial compensation for the losses. You can recover economic damages that include medical bills, future health costs, and the loss of wages due to the absence of work. You can also recover non-economic damages, which compensates you for the pain and suffering.

A New York truck accident attorney can assist you in understanding what the law says about responsibility for an accident as well as the various types of damages. If the driver was working at the time of an accident and violated the standard of care as set by their employer, they may be held responsible according to the legal doctrine of respondeat superior. Since truck drivers usually work for large transportation companies, those employers will usually carry extensive insurance policies that cover the actions of their employees.

You should collect as much evidence for your lawyer as you can at the scene of the accident. You should take photos of the accident, take contact information from witnesses and make notes of the details you remember about the accident. You might want to document the road conditions and weather conditions, and even sketch a sketch of the accident scene in case you're able.

Do not give an unwritten or recorded statement to anyone associated with the truck company or their insurance company, or investigators. This can reduce your chances of winning any claim. Your attorney can handle any contact with insurance companies to ensure that they do not have the opportunity to mistakenly interpret claims. They can also negotiate on your behalf with insurance firms and fight to obtain the full amount of damages you deserve.

Medical Bills

Medical expenses are among the most typical and expensive costs associated with an accident. Keep meticulous records of all medical bills and receipts if you are receiving treatment for injuries that were caused by an accident. This will assist you receive the maximum payment. Insurance companies usually underpay victims when they settle claims since they fail to record their expenses. A reputable lawyer that specializes in personal injury can provide you with the paperwork necessary to make a successful claim on your behalf.

Medical insurance could cover a portion of your expenses, however the majority will be your responsibility. A lawyer for truck accidents can assist you in determining which medical expenses are directly related to the accident and also the amount you could recover through a lawsuit or settlement.

You may be able to benefit from the medical payments insurance in your auto policy in the event that you don't have private health insurance. This may help offset some of the medical bills that result from an accident. However, if this coverage is exhausted and additional medical expenses are incurred by your private health insurance or Medicare, these bills will need to be reimbursed by any money derived from a settlement or verdict. Private health insurers, Medicare and ERISA plans all have a contractual right to reimburse this amount and auto insurance companies generally will not distribute settlement checks until the reimbursement is in order.
